Daily Rhythm: 8 AM to 2 PM

Daily Rhythm: 8 AM to 2 PM
© Early Bird Diner

Doors open at 8 AM and close at 2 PM, a tidy window that suits the breakfast-first crowd. You will catch early risers settling in, then a steady flow of late morning regulars. By early afternoon, the kitchen winds down gracefully.

Plan ahead if you have a tight schedule. The team moves fast, but peak hours can buzz. Still, they keep things organized and friendly.

This rhythm gives the diner its charm. Morning belongs to good food and easy conversation, and Early Bird has mastered that cadence day after day.

Savannah Highway Convenience

Savannah Highway Convenience
© Early Bird Diner

Located at 1644 Savannah Highway, the diner sits right where your errands probably take you anyway. Parking is straightforward, and getting in and out rarely feels stressful. It is the sort of convenience that turns a good meal into a habit.

You will appreciate how the location fits weekday routines and weekend wandering. Nearby shops make it easy to fold breakfast into a full morning. No complicated detours required.

Plug the address into your map and go. The route is simple, and the reward is immediate once you step inside and catch the aroma of fresh coffee.
